Transaction 80729a364d128f96a1157f5bf6995e00cc1242c8cb83cef66dbdb99cb53664b3

2 Input
2 Outputs
  • 80729a364d128f96a1157f5bf6995e00cc1242c8cb83cef66dbdb99cb53664b3:0
  • value  1000000
    address  mzCQr62d1nWMr6Ls11WQk44V2oA5VNUbEc
  • 80729a364d128f96a1157f5bf6995e00cc1242c8cb83cef66dbdb99cb53664b3:1
  • value  1598038
    address  2N95AoxpZXL59TwnaTn5DgmYFPj2x9JUGcK